#bac15e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bac15e is composed of 72.9% red, 75.7%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 51.3%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 64.2 degrees, a saturation of 44.4% and a lightness of 56.3%. #bac15e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ffbc with #758300.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

Shades and Tints of #bac15e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090903 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#bac15e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#959689 is the less saturated color, while #eefd22 is the most saturated one.
